jQuery(document).ready(function($){
		$("#categories_block_left h4").click(function() {
			
			if($("#categories_block_left h4 a").hasClass('menuselected')){
				$("#categories_block_left ul.tree").animate({marginTop: "-620px"}, 900 );
				$("#categories_block_left h4 a").removeClass("menuselected");
			}
			else{
				$("#categories_block_left h4 a").addClass("menuselected");
				$("#categories_block_left ul.tree").animate({marginTop: "0px"}, 1000 );
				 
				
			}
		});	
		
		// Color Categories
		// When the sub menu list is open, we change the main category color
		$("#categories_block_left span.grower.OPEN").each(function(index) {
			//jQuery(this).parent().find('.select').css('color', '#595A5C');
			jQuery(this).parent().find('.select').css({'color': '#595A5C', 'background-image': 'url(http://theyorkshiresoapcompany.co.uk/themes/prestashop/img/arrowselect.png)', 'background-repeat': 'no-repeat', 'background-position': '0px 2px'});
		});
		
		//On rollover span grower
		
		
		$("#categories_block_left span.grower").toggle(
      function () {
       jQuery(this).parent().find('.select').css({'color': '#595A5C', 'background-image': 'url(http://theyorkshiresoapcompany.co.uk/themes/prestashop/img/arrowselect.png)', 'background-repeat': 'no-repeat', 'background-position': '0px 2px'});
	   jQuery(this).parent().find('.select').addClass("opendcat");
	   
      },
      function () {
        jQuery(this).parent().find('.select').css({'color': '#A6A8AC', 'background': 'none'});
		jQuery(this).parent().find('.select').removeClass("opendcat");
      }
	  );
			
		
			
		
		$("#categories_block_left span.grower").mouseover(function() {
		
		 
		  jQuery(this).parent().find('.select').removeClass('hidearrow').addClass('showarrow');
		
		 
	});
		
		$("#categories_block_left span.grower").mouseout(function() {
		 jQuery(this).parent().find('.select').removeClass('showarrow').addClass('hidearrow');
		 
		// jQuery(this).parent().children().css('border','1px solid yellow');
		// if( jQuery(this).parent().children().){} 
		 
		 
	});
		
		
		//$("#categories_block_left ul.tree li ul li a").find('.selected').css('border','1px solid red');
		
		
});
	
	
	
	
	
	
	
	
	
